This was my first time making chicken and dumplings. I adjusted the recipe a little bit. I added 3 cloves of garlic, added 2 more cups of stock, left out the peas because my husband hates them, and added fresh rosemary to the biscuits instead of parsley. This was a HUGE hit! My husband was jamming the dumplings into his thermos for work the next day!

This recipe was easy and delicious. I made the following healthy adjustments which worked excellently: I doubled the carrots, celery, and peas, and I used 3/4 whole wheat biscuit mix with 1/4 regular biscuit mix. I also cooked the chicken and dumplings for a whole twenty minutes instead of ten...the biscuits became soft and juicy!
